RIO DE JANEIRO, BRAZIL – A hotel in Santa Catarina, one of Brazil’s southernmost states, has appeared as one of the top 25 luxury hotels in the world. The Ponta dos Ganchos resort in Governador Celso Ramos was voted the eighth best luxury hotel by Trip Advisor in its 2016 Travelers Choice Awards.
It is the second time the hotel has appeared in the list, this year beating other well-known dream-holiday destinations such as Australia, Indonesia and Spain. Located on a peninsula 50 kilometers from Santa Catarina’s capital, Florianópolis, it was opened in 2001 and has since earned a reputation for being one of the most luxurious and romantic hotels in the country.
With a focus on privacy and service, the resort has 25 bungalows among 80,000 square meters of nature for a maximum of 54 guests, with 130 staff. Bungalows come with the highest level of comfort and views out over the over pristine emerald green sea, as well as Jacuzzis and private pools.
Off the coast is a small island for the hotel’s use where guests can enjoy a private, specially prepared dinner. It offers a range of activities too, from cooking lessons with the chef, to trail walks, tennis class, helicopters rides and cultural tours around Florianópolis, as well encouraging visitors to laze on the idyllic nearby beaches.
TripAdvisor, which is a respected online review site for travelers, collects the millions of reviews it publishes each year to determine which places are its customers’ favorites. Judging on service, quality and value it has recognized over 7,000 properties in 97 countries with its awards over the past fourteen years.

Brazil did well in other categories of the awards too. The hotels Ritta Höppner and Estalagem St Hubertus, both in the town of Gramado in Rio Grande de Sul, were voted the tenth and fourteenth best hotels in world respectively.
With 1,077 ratings, 995 of which are “excellent” and none was worse than “very good”, the Rita Höppner won the title of best hotel in Brazil.
Gramado is a small town on the Rota Romântica, or Romantic Route, inland in Brazil’s South. Originally founded by Portuguese it was then settled by Germans and Italians and has a strong European influence, including Swiss-style architecture. Small, pretty and charming it attracts visitors year-round but its particularly popular at Christmas when it has a number of festive events.
